Macro Solutions: Engineered for Critical Environments

How specialized physical hardware design solves environmental and mechanical issues in real-world scenarios

Coastal & Marine Surveillance

High salt fog and humidity rapidly degrade metals, leading to alignment drift and lockups.

Solution: We utilize electro-polished stainless steel 316L with custom polymer seals, passing 1000-hour neutral salt spray tests, coupled with IP68 camera housings.

Forest Fire & Border Patrol

Sensing fire risks over long distances requires steady tracking platforms that can handle heavy dual-sensor loads without shaking in strong winds.

Solution: High-torque worm-gear drives with self-locking mechanics, supporting payloads from 50kg to 110kg and resisting force-12 wind loads.

Industrial Processes & Mining

Combustible dust, chemical fumes, and extreme ambient heat damage standard camera equipment.

Solution: ATEX/IECEx compliant explosion-proof housings, built with compressed-air cooling jackets and integrated wash-wipe units.

BIT-PT510 Worm Gear Drive Positioner

BIT-PT510 Worm Gear Drive Positioner

Designed for medium load capacities, the BIT-PT510 supports payloads up to 10kg/22lb. Employing a high-precision stepper motor paired with a worm-gear drive system, it ensures stable 360° continuous pan rotation and ±60° tilt rotation. It is widely used in border defense and coastal monitoring.

BIT-PT503 Mini-Positioner (3.5kg Payload)

Our most compact and lightweight unit, weighing just 3.5kg. Engineered specifically for vehicle-mounted applications or rapid-deployment setups where payload size and power constraints are critical.

BIT-PT410 High Speed Positioning (100°/Sec)

Featuring high angular velocity capabilities, the PT410 rotates at speeds up to 100°/s. Perfect for high-speed tracking and radar-slaved target verification, with tilt limits of -90° to +40°.

BIT-PT850 Heavy Duty Positioner (50kg Payload)

A staple of long-range surveillance systems for over 10 years, this unit boasts low failure rates in remote areas like deserts and mountain peaks.

Procurement Compliance Checklist

When sourcing industrial camera housings and positioning units, engineers should verify compliance across these key criteria:

  • Wind Load Rating: Verify structural stability against the wind profiles of high-altitude mast locations.
  • Input Power Compatibility: Ensure models support 24VAC, 12VDC, or PoE++ power budgets.
  • Communication Protocol Support: Confirm compatibility with standard Pelco-D, Pelco-P, and ONVIF profiles.

Technical Q&A / FAQ

Answers to common questions from project planners and security system engineers

Q: What is the advantage of a Dual Window design in Camera Enclosures?

A: Dual window designs allow the integration of different lens technologies within one protective housing—such as a thermal core alongside a visible camera. This prevents optical cross-talk, optimizes field-of-view alignment, and provides dedicated window coatings for thermal infrared and visible wavelengths.

Q: How do you ensure the positioning accuracy of a heavy-duty PTU?

A: We use high-precision stepper motors combined with self-locking worm-gear drives. Under heavy loads (up to 200kg), this mechanical design prevents wind-driven back-driving, keeping drift below 0.1° during long-term operations.

Q: Are your camera housings suitable for corrosive marine environments?

A: Yes. For coastal or offshore locations, we offer camera enclosures made of marine-grade Stainless Steel 316L with passivated finishes. They are IP68 certified and tested to withstand continuous exposure to salt fog.
